Where to watch DC’s Fourth of July fireworks

WASHINGTON — If you plan to watch the fireworks from the National Mall on July 4, plan on being crowded.

Each year, thousands of Washingtonians and tourists, alike, descend on the Mall to take part in the annual illumination celebration. But there are other places to catch the show.

Rooftop bars are another popular option. However, many require tickets or reservations, so call ahead of time to book your spot.

You can also catch the show from the Potomac River. Cruises, such as Spirit Cruises and Odyssey Cruises, offer special Fourth of July trips. Book your tickets early, as they tend to sell out.
